Category:Antigravity
This category collects work on antigravity — proposals to shield, cancel, reverse or otherwise control the gravitational interaction, and the researchers on this wiki who pursue them.
The field is broader than the popular image of it. Entries here include serious attempts at gravitational shielding and gravity modification, electrogravitic and magnetogravitic proposals in the tradition of T. T. Brown, theories in which gravity is an electromagnetic or mechanical effect and therefore in principle controllable, and experimental claims of weight reduction. What unites them is the conviction — rejected by general relativity, in which gravity is the geometry of spacetime and cannot be screened — that gravity is a force with a medium and a mechanism, and that a mechanism can be interfered with.
Antigravity is closely tied to several neighbouring categories on this wiki. Where the proposed mechanism is a flux or a shadowing effect, see Category:Push Gravity; where the aim is a working device, see Category:Propulsion; where the energy source is at issue, see Category:New Energy and Category:Zero Point Energy.
